About the Job
In accordance with established vision and values of the organization, the Technical Specialist works in a team-based environment and is accountable for the development, implementation, and maintenance of practice standards for a designated discipline. The Technical Specialist acts as a clinical resource to laboratory staff and provides leadership, direction, and guidance on practice activities, as well as advancing practice, research, and education.
Duties include reviewing and implementing consistent practice standards, goals, and objectives in conjunction with designated management. The role also leads the development and standardization of discipline-specific policies and procedures, continuing education, and training programs.
The Technical Specialist monitors existing procedures and equipment, develops new methods as appropriate, and ensures the best practice standards are implemented and communicated throughout Interior Health’s laboratories. This position supports departmental and regional initiatives through collaboration with local and regional laboratory leaders and managers, pathologists, and physicians to achieve overall goals and objectives.

Field of practice for this position is: Clinical Chemistry, Hematology, Transfusion Medicine (Science)

Qualifications

Graduation from an accredited Medical Laboratory Science training program
Successful completion of recognized competency assessment exam and registration in the relevant field(s) of practice in accordance with the Canadian Alliance of Medical Laboratory Professionals Regulators (CAMLPR) pathways, or certification with the Canadian Society for Medical Laboratory Science (CSMLS).    
Completion of recognized advanced specialty program/training in the designated discipline.
Five (5) years’ recent related experience, including three (3) years’ leadership experience or an equivalent combination of education, training, and experience.
Valid BC Drivers License required.
